Abstract:

This paper developed a set of cable cutting system that can produce parallel metallicity contact arc faultquickly and safely. The stepper motor was selected as the power device. By setting the fine fraction, different wire diameter of cables can be cut accurately. And the acquisition, storage and analysis of the waveform of the voltage and current can be automatically completed in the moment of arcing period. The processes of communication was made between host computer and salve computer with the basic functions of the simulation of arc fault to achieve the integration of control process of stepper motor, cable cutting, arc discriminant, waveform acquisition and analysis, so as to build up a cable cutting system of which the automation can be realized. By verification, the system can produce arcing half-cycles that meet the requirement, and it has the characteristics of high automation, flexible operation and safe use.
